Premium Member Time Is Up

He stands motionless
Carefully watching his prey
Hopeful this will be
His Catch of the day

He pounces then chases
Though his prey is too fast
He roars with frustration 
As he can no longer outlast

His body is aged 
He is no longer lighting quick
His wounds are many
He is frail and sick

He now lies in the hot afternoon sun
So tired.…he needs to rest and stay
Through the bushes he is being watched
His time now to become the Catch of the day!
